编写Java编程课程设计报告的过程可以分为以下几个步骤:
设计题和目标明确
确定设计题目,例如“班级通讯录系统”。
明确设计目的,如巩固Java基础理论、理解面向对象特性、提高实际解决问题的能力等。
需求分析与概要设计
详细描述系统的功能需求。
设计系统结构,画出结构图如包图或基础类图。
详细设计和关键问题
描述设计细节,画出详细类图和关键流程图。
记录解决关键Java问题的方法。
实现效果
展示系统描述和程序运行界面的截图。
记录实现的功能和性能指标。
软件测试
进行单元测试、集成测试和系统测试,确保软件的稳定性和可靠性。
根据测试结果进行软件优化,提高运行效率和用户体验。
设计体会
客观总结设计过程,包括遇到的挑战和解决方案。
反思整个设计过程中的收获和不足。
参考文献
列出在课程设计中引用的所有文献和资料。
报告撰写格式
使用A4纸,左侧装订,不装订页眉部分。
撰写应符合课程设计大纲和报告撰写格式要求。
审核与提交
检查报告的条理清晰度、内容详尽度、数据准确性。
确保报告符合成绩评定要求,按时提交。
```
一、设计题
- 班级通讯录系统
二、设计目的
- 进一步巩固Java基础理论和知识
- 加深对面向对象特性的理解
- 锻炼利用开发工具实现Java应用软件的基本技能
- 提高利用面向对象程序设计方法解决实际问题的能力
三、设计原理及方案
- 使用的软件工具和环境
- 需求分析与概要设计
- 数据库设计(若有)
- 详细设计和关键问题
四、实现效果
- 系统描述
- 程序运行界面的截图
五、设计体会
- 设计过程中的挑战与解决方案
- 收获与不足
六、参考文献
- 列出所有引用的文献和资料
七、附录
- 代码片段
- 测试报告
```
通过以上步骤,你可以系统地完成一个Java编程课程设计报告。确保每个部分都详细、清晰,并且符合课程设计的要求。